h264: qpel mc02 (vertical half-pel, CPU/NEON)

Mirror of cycle 9's mc20 transposed to vertical orientation.  Wires
up the second qpel half-pel position via the vendored
ff_put_h264_qpel8_mc02_neon symbol, closes the "missing vertical
sibling" gap that mc20 left open since cycle 9.

Scope:
  - Public API: daedalus_dispatch_h264_qpel_mc02 + recipe wrapper.
  - Internal: dispatch_h264_qpel_mc02_cpu calling the NEON entry.
  - Recipe table: DAEDALUS_KERNEL_H264_QPEL_MC02 = 17 → CPU.
    Explicit SUBSTRATE_QPU returns -1 (no shader yet).
  - C reference: tests/h264_qpel8_mc02_ref.c — vertical 6-tap
    transpose of mc20 (reads src[(r±N)*stride + c] instead of
    src[r*stride + c±N]).
  - Test: test_qpel_mc02 in test_api_h264, 8 tiles × 16×16 cols
    × 16 rows, random input, bit-exact compare against the C ref.

Verified on hertz:

  $ ./build/test_api_h264
  ...
    H.264 qpel mc20: 1024/1024 bytes bit-exact (100.0000%)
    H.264 qpel mc02: 2048/2048 bytes bit-exact (100.0000%)

  All 12 H.264 kernels in the api_smoke now bit-exact PASS.

Why CPU-only: same R-band logic as the deblock _h sibling pattern.
mc02 at ~7.6 ns per 8x8 block on NEON (per the cycle 9 baseline
measurements) gives ~700 us for 8160 MBs × 4 8x8 luma blocks at
1080p — comfortably inside the 33 ms budget.  QPU shader is a
fast-follow once the V vs H shader work is consolidated (the
transpose for the V shader is not mechanical — different SIMD
access pattern than the H shader).
